"* Eligible participants will be randomly assigned to one of the following groups using a computer-generated sequence with allocation concealment via sealed opaque envelopes:~ * Group A: Control group~ * Group B: Full-coverage PFM crowns~ * Group C: Full-coverage Zirconia crowns~* Baseline gingival samples will be collected with the help of sterile swab from the target tooth region prior to prosthesis placement and at the follow-up visits i.e. 1, and 3 months; both for experimental groups and control group.~* Microbial analysis will be conducted through culture techniques to quantify CFUs and identify species.~* Alongside, the same sample from sterile swabs will be smeared by fixating it on a microscopic slide and then Candida albicans will be stained by Periodic Acid Schiff technique, and the bacterial species using Gram staining."
